India: Stingless bees found to be fit for polyhouse growing

Summary by hortidaily.com
Researchers at Nagaland University have identified two stingless bee species — Tetragonula iridipennis Smith and Lepidotrigona arcifera Cockerell — as efficient pollinators that could significantly boost polyhouse farming in India.
